| Drought Relief for the Biotech SectorMonday 11 August, 2008 The BioMelbourne Network’s response to the Victorian Government’s Innovation Statement released today. The following is a quote from Michelle Gallaher, CEO of the Network. ‘We are thirsty for some good news regarding funding for biotech and it seems the Victorian Government’s Innovation Statement released today by Premier Brumby and Minister Jennings will provide some relief. It is well known that Victoria is Australia’s leader in medical research and biotechnology, therefore it is gratifying to see the State Government assist in translating this leadership into biotech jobs as well as health and agricultural benefits for all Australians. To use an agricultural biotech analogy, we need the ongoing support of governments to keep this young sector alive. Without a helping-hand from government, good ideas will wither on the vine. Many Victorian biotech organisations are anxiously waiting to hear the outcome of the Commonwealth Innovation Review and if there will be a potential successor to the Commercial Ready program. The Commonwealth’s axing of Commercial Ready has been a bitter blow for the biotech sector. The Victorian government clearly recognises the immediate value as well as the longer term potential of biotechnology to so many aspects of the Victorian and national economy.
